Handover — Monthly Partitioning on Greyharrow Ledger DB

For your review: the ledger tables are range-partitioned by calendar month. A scheduled job creates next month's partition on the 25th and detaches partitions older than 24 months, moving them to cold storage at Fennick. Access to detached partitions is audit-logged, and restores require dual approval. The cold-storage archives are encrypted at rest. To decrypt an archived partition during your audit, use the recovery passphrase below.

recovery phrase for fajeg-faduf: briath-casdor-julvan

Prepared for the Board

The pilot migration of Brightvale Suite customers to annual billing concluded last quarter. Results: cash collections improved materially in the first cycle, churn held flat, and support volume rose briefly before normalising. Finance recommends extending annual billing to the full customer base over two quarters, with a discount cap of 12% to protect margin. Deferred revenue treatment has been reviewed with auditors. Implications for next year's plan are set out in the confidential note below.

board note of kadug-tawig: Only 5 of the 100 pilot accounts renewed Oliath, so a churn review is set for April 15.

Context: Ardenfell line margins slipped three points over two quarters. Drivers: input steel costs, aggressive discounting at the Westmoor branch, and a stale price book. Proposal: uplift list prices four percent, tighten discount authority to regional level, sunset the two lowest-margin SKUs. Risk: volume loss at Halverton accounts, estimated under two percent. Decision requested at Thursday's review. Modelling assumptions are in the appendix pack. The commercial reasoning leadership wants kept close is noted directly below.

board note of tajop-yajof: The finance team signed off on a budget of $77.6 million for Project Pramir.

## Configuration

Quick note for the sync: Echowalk (the audio-guide app for the Marlowe Hall pilot) now pulls all runtime config from a single .env at the project root. Gallery map URLs, tour pacing, and narration cache size all live there — see .env.example for the full list. One thing that can't go in the example file is the narration CDN secret, so add that line right here.

env line for yahaf-kageg: VAULT_KEY5=978f5